What is a Composite Front Door?
Composite front doors are built using a combination of materials, mostly PVC, wood, and insulating foam. This multi-material style leads to doors that outperform traditional wood or steel alternatives in numerous ways, such as energy effectiveness, security, and maintenance.
Structure of Composite Front Doors:P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ride): A resilient product that assists withstand weather and physical damage.Wood: Often used for aesthetic functions, it brings warmth however is less prone to rot and warping than standard wood doors.Insulating Foam: Provides thermal insulation, making composite doors energy-efficient.Glass Reinforcement: Many designs include fiberglass or glazed components for both security and visual appeal.Benefits of Composite Front Doors

For how long do composite front doors last?
Composite front doors can last anywhere from 25 to thirty years, particularly with proper upkeep.
2. Are composite doors more energy-efficient than wooden doors?
Yes, composite doors usually offer much better insulation homes, leading to lower energy costs.
3. Can I repaint my composite front door?
While it's possible to repaint a composite door, it is important to use the right kind of paint and follow the maker's standards to avoid voiding the service warranty.
4. How do I preserve my composite front door?
Regular cleansing with mild soap and water is usually adequate. It's advisable to inspect hinges and seals periodically to ensure they remain in good condition.
5. Are composite front doors weatherproof?
Yes, they are created to endure severe weather, making them highly weather-resistant.
